Surface defect detection in cable manufacturing is changing. As AI infrastructure expands, fiber and power cable producers are being pushed to increase throughput while meeting tighter quality standards. Many operations still rely on manual inspection or 2D vision systems that infer defects rather than measure them. Our latest technical white paper examines why those methods struggle to scale and what continuous, full-surface inspection actually requires in high-volume production. It explores how contour-based 3D inspection using laser-line triangulation enables true 100 percent surface coverage, real-time defect intelligence, and earlier detection that prevents costly scrap and downstream failures.

Enabling In-Process Validation of Bump and Taper Features in Extrusion

The new Bump and taper solution from LaserLinc provides in-process measurement of complex extrusions using a unique virtual ring gauge, which identifies and measures feature transitions and feature lengths during manufacturing, allowing operators to quickly dial in production.

Improving Ultrasonic Wall Thickness Measurement with Automated Transducer Positioning

Designed as an accessory for LaserLinc’s UltraGauge™ ultrasonic systems, the AutoPilot system automatically positions the transducer assembly to align with the product, ensuring optimal signal strength and consistent measurements.
